However, this doesn't necessarily mean that online brokers do not charge any fees. They charge fees of varying rates for a variety of services to earn money. There are mainly three types of fees for this objective.
The first kind of fees to keep an eye out for are trading charges. Whenever you make an actual trade, like buying a stock or an ETF, you're billed trading charges. In such cases, you are paying a spread, financing rate, or a commission. The kinds of trading fees and the prices vary from broker to broker.
Commissions can be fixed or dependent on the traded quantity. On the flip side, a spread denotes the difference between the buying and selling price. Funding or overnight prices are those who are billed when you maintain a leveraged position for longer than a day.
Apart from trading fees, online brokers also bill non-trading fees. These are determined by the actions you undertake in your accounts. They're billed for operations like depositing cash, not trading for lengthy periods, or withdrawals.
